Help issues with Android Market on HTC Desire

This may be the same issue on other phones but its happening to my Desire but not on my brother's hero. I have a HTC Desire Running Froyo 2.2 on Cellular South's network. This has been an on going issue. I can try going to an app i downloaded in the market, try to update it and its gives me an error message like "NOT Found The requested item could not be found." It doesnt matter if i'm using 3G or Wifi I still get the same message. I uninstalled the updates for the market, and cleared the cache for gmail, it seemed to work for a little bit but now its showing back up. I'm getting fed up with it. What can i do to fix this?
